PADDY McGuinness revealed that his £7.2million fortune didn't make him happy - but a stint at The Priory for therapy did. The Top Gear presenter, 44, decided to go to the famous rehab facility to confront his fear of flying, as the BBC motor show takes him all over the world.

But Paddy revealed that while he went in to face that fear, the therapist actually helped him work through his other problems. "I went in for one thing, but over the sessions all this other stuff that tied into that anxiety about flying came out, which he tapped into," he told The Mirror. "I'd never thought about it and would never think in a million years it would have come up.
